Beware of Storm Chasing Repair Services
BBB Warns Consumers to Keep Fly-by-Night Contractors from Flooding Their Wallets
Southfield, MI -
Recent severe weather systems left many consumers and businesses in need of repair work on their homes and offices.
BBB
warns that, while many repair services and contractors have the best intentions in mind, others take advantage of desperate consumers and business owners in the aftermath of severe weather.
BBB offers the following Dos and Don'ts for selecting a reputable contractor:
Do:
· Check with
BBB
to find a reliable contractor. Many times scam artists flock to severe weather disasters and move on, making them difficult to trace.
· Get bids from at least three companies and ask for referrals.
· Agree to a price before work begins, be specific with all repairs to be made and make sure all expectations and promises are in writing.
· Call your insurance company before work begins to make sure all necessary procedures are followed according to your policy. If you do not follow your insurance company’s guidelines, you may be stuck with the entire bill. A common form of insurance fraud occurs when a contractor offers to overlook or pay a consumer’s deductible.
Don’t:
· Pay large sums of money up front, even just for materials. Arrange to pay upon delivery of the supplies and materials.
· Let payments get ahead of the work performed. Work with the company ahead of time to agree upon a timeframe to make payments that coincide with the progress of the project.
· Give into high-pressure sales techniques, such as, “the price is only good today.” Take your time to make an educated decision, especially if someone is soliciting jobs door-to-door.
